So I've been concerned bc I feel so good. I don't feel pregnant. I'm 4.5 weeks
I called my doc and they said that's normal for some people but I could come in and check my beta. Would u? Or just wait it out?

  • I personally would wait it out.  You are only 4.5 weeks.  A lot of people don't have symptoms until 6-8 weeks.  I know I didn't have any until the first tri was almost over (with my son).  Hang in there.  Your body barely knows it is pregnant at this point to even start having symptoms.

  • I could go either way. With a history of loss, you could do betas. But I don't put a ton of stock in betas because I had perfect doubling betas twice and still lost both of those pregnancies. This time, I asked for a third beta which I had done yesterday at 5.5 weeks. Now I've gotten some reassurance and just have to wait for the u/s like everyone else. But FWIW, I didn't feel pregnant with my son at all and he's a perfectly healthy almost 2-year-old!
